Patrollers Evacuated From Closed Chairlift After Mitigation Caused Huge Avalanche at Big Sky Resort, MT

Huge avalanche triggered by mitigation work at Big Sky Resort, MT | Photo: Big Sky Resort

During avalanche mitigation work on Wednesday, February 5, an avalanche was triggered in the Bone Crusher area at Big Sky Resort, Montana, before the resort opened. A significant amount of snow was deposited in and around the upper lift terminal of Swift Current 6. Group of 7 Caught and Carried in Avalanche Outside Jackson Hole Mountain Resort, WY, Boundary

Jackson hole mountain resort avalanche

Yesterday, a group of seven triggered a large hard slab avalanche south of the boundary of Jackson Hole Mountain Resort, Wyoming. All members of the party were caught and carried. Snowmobiler Killed by Avalanche in Utah’s Monte Cristo Snowmobile Area

A 37-year-old snowmobiler from Evanston, Wyoming, was killed in an avalanche on Monday afternoon in Utah’s Monte Cristo Snowmobile Area. The avalanche, near the Rich County and Cache County line, sparked a massive multi-agency rescue operation that lasted several hours. 2 More Avalanche Fatalities in the Alps Bring Europe’s Death Toll to 13 This Week

Two backcountry skiers died in separate avalanches in the French Alps on Sunday, February 2, bringing the total number of avalanche fatalities in Europe to 13 in just one week. The incidents occurred in Bessans, Savoie, and Puy-Saint-Vincent, both areas where avalanche risk was high due to unstable snow conditions following recent heavy snowfalls. 2 Backcountry Skiers Killed in Avalanche Near Davos, Switzerland, Despite Guide & Safety Gear, Marking the 11th Avalanche Death This Week in the Alps

An avalanche in the Swiss Alps claimed the lives of two skiers on Thursday afternoon, January 30, as they attempted to summit Sertig Pass, a popular backcountry route near Davos. A Swiss ski instructor and three guests had set out from Sertig Dörfli in the morning, making their way through the Chüealptal valley on their way to the 2,739-meter (8,985-foot) pass. British Skier Killed by Massive Avalanche Over 3,000 Feet Long in Chamonix, France

A 55-year-old British man was killed after a massive avalanche swept him away in the French Alps on Tuesday, January 28. According to local authorities, the slide occurred in an off-piste area of the Grands Montets ski resort in the Chamonix Valley, near Mont Blanc. Inbounds Avalanche Ushers Upper Mountain Closure at Alyeska Resort, AK

An inbounds avalanche above Glacier Bowl at Alyeska Resort late Monday prompted the temporary closure of upper mountain terrain, including the Tram and Glacier Bowl Express, resort officials said Tuesday. No injuries or missing persons were reported.
